The picture in this post shows the evolution of temperature and humidity recording devices from the 1970’s to present day! These instruments record the temperature and humidity of a given space over a specific time period, which in turn will produce a graph showing the findings!

From left to right we have a 1970’s/80’s thermo hygro-graph, commonly known as a ‘rat trap’, a battery powered mid 1980’s thermo hygro-graph, a 1990’s/early 2000’s thermo hygro-graph, right down to our present day instrument the ‘tiny tag’ which we still use today!
